Rodney Crowell headlines Music Night on April 11

Limited early bird tickets are available for $150 through Thursday, March 19 to see Rodney Crowell, two-time Grammy winner and Nashville Songwriters Hall of Fame member. General admission tickets increase to $200 beginning Friday, March 20. Music Night, taking place Saturday, April 11 in Durnan Auditorium, is University School of Nashville's annual adult-only concert in Durnan Auditorium and benefits arts and athletics at USN.
